I've got Salvimar One as my first diving watch. It's cheap, it works. The only lacking feature for me is no setting for fresh/salt water (it seems to be calibrated for saltwater only). On the cons side: non-intuitive and hard to remember operation (never-ever throw the manual away!), multiple times freediving mode turning off (always check it's still on before important dives).
